21xrx.com
2024-12-22 22:18:30 Sunday
登录
文章检索 我的文章 写文章
C++人民币大小写转换流程图
2023-06-28 16:43:55 深夜i     --     --
C++ 人民币 大小写转换 流程图

C++是一种广泛使用的编程语言,可以实现各种各样的功能。其中,人民币大小写转换是很常见的需求之一。在C++语言中,实现人民币大小写转换需要遵循一定的流程图。

下面是C++人民币大小写转换的流程图:

1. 输入一个阿拉伯数字金额。

2. 判断输入的金额是否在0~999亿之间。如果不在范围内,则输出“金额超出范围”。

3. 将输入的金额按照千万、百万、十万、万元、千元、百元、十元和元的位数进行拆分。

4. 分别对每一位进行处理,将阿拉伯数字转换为对应的汉字。

5. 如果某一位的汉字为“零”,则不输出该位的汉字。

6. 如果某一位的汉字为“亿、万、元”等单位,则在该位汉字后面加上相应的单位。

7. 将每一位的汉字转换为字符串,并按照顺序拼接在一起,形成完整的人民币大小写。

8. 输出人民币大小写。

这是C++人民币大小写转换的基本流程图。在实际编写代码时,还需要注意一些具体实现的细节,例如处理“10元整”和“10元零5分”等情况。但是按照以上的流程图进行编写,能够大致确定代码的框架和主要思路。

总的来说,C++实现人民币大小写转换是比较简单的,但是需要仔细处理各种情况和细节,才能得到正确的结果。通过优秀的编写技巧,我们可以轻松地实现这一功能,方便自己和他人的使用。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复